The ruble has a long history of issuance, and its modern form has only been in place since 1993. As the backbone of the Russian economy, the RUB reflects its rich energy resources and complex international trade relations.
Supporting unit:1 ruble = 100 kopecks (kopeks)
Denomination of banknotes:50, 100, 200, 500, 1000, 2000, 5000 rubles
Reserve currency:No, the US dollar and the euro are the main reserve currencies.
Cross-border payment:The Russian ruble supports international payments through the SWIFT network; however, due to international sanctions, some payment channels are restricted. Russia is also developing a local cross-border payment system to enhance its independence.

Why is the bank's exchange rate different from the one I found online?
The exchange rates found online are usually mid-market rates, which serve only as a market reference and are not the bank's actual transaction price. When performing currency settlement, banks deduct a "spread" (the difference between buying and selling prices) from the real-time mid-market rate to cover transaction costs. This spread causes the final amount you receive to be lower than the theoretical value calculated at the mid-market rate. Therefore, when calculating the actual profit of trade orders, you should rely on the bank's real-time "buying rate" rather than the reference rate.

Are there any hidden fees when exchanging RUB to VND?
In cross-border transactions involving Russian ruble to Vietnamese dong, intermediary bank deductions are the most common hidden cost. When RUB is sent through non-direct banking routes, correspondent banks will deduct a service fee, resulting in the actual amount of VND received being less than expected. To ensure your RUB order profits are not eroded, it is recommended to confirm whether the receiving bank supports the "Full Pay" (OUR) mode before initiating the Russian ruble exchange to avoid extra fees during Vietnamese dong credit.
Why do different banks offer different exchange rates for Russian ruble to Vietnamese dong?
This is because there is no unified fixed exchange rate globally; financial institutions add their own "spread" to the international mid-market rate of RUB to VND. Different banks have varying position management and operational costs for RUB, which directly determines the fluctuations in their RUB settlement prices. Therefore, when converting Russian ruble to Vietnamese dong, businesses will find slight differences in real-time quotes, and choosing a channel with a lower spread can yield more Vietnamese dong.
